9822.05.20
Goods provided for in subheading 1701.12.50, 1701.13.50, 1701.14.50, 1701.91.30, 1701.91.48, 1701.91.58, 1701.99.50, 1702.20.28, 1702.30.28, 1702.40.28, 1702.60.28, 1702.90.20, 1702.90.58, 1702.90.68, 1704.90.68, 1704.90.78, 1806.10.15, 1806.10.28, 1806.10.38, 1806.10.55, 1806.10.75, 1806.20.73, 1806.20.77, 1806.20.94, 1806.20.98, 1806.90.39, 1806.90.49, 1806.90.59, 1901.20.25, 1901.20.35, 1901.20.60, 1901.20.70, 1901.90.68, 1901.90.71, 2101.12.38, 2101.12.48, 2101.12.58, 2101.20.38, 2101.20.48, 2101.20.58, 2103.90.78, 2106.90.46, 2106.90.72, 2106.90.76, 2106.90.80, 2106.90.91, 2106.90.94, 2106.90.97 or 3006.93.20, subject to the quantitative limits specified in U.S. note 25 to this subchapter
HTS code 9822.05.20 covers specific goods listed across multiple product sections, primarily related to sugar, molasses, and various food preparations. This code is used for duty-free import of these goods originating from eligible countries with which the U.S. has free trade agreements, as detailed in U.S. notes 23 & 25, and is positioned within Chapter 98 for special classification provisions.

Detailed information for HTS Code 9822.05.20
This code falls within Chapter 98, which covers special classification provisions and temporary legislation related to imports and exports. Specifically, 9822.05.20 covers goods listed in a detailed set of subcategories—from 1701.12.50 to 3006.93.20—that are eligible for free trade benefits as part of an agreement, subject to quantitative limits outlined in U.S. note 25. Statistical reporting requires using the 10-digit statistical reporting number, followed by the appropriate code from the provision where the duty rate is derived, and the unit of quantity must match that provision.

The general duty rate for 9822.05.20 is not specified, applying a standard trade partner (NTR) rate. However, a special rate of Free (P+) applies, indicating eligibility for Free Trade Agreements or preference programs. This free rate is specifically for goods listed in U.S. note 23, meeting the requirements of the agreement, and is subject to the quantitative limits specified in U.S. note 25. The required units are not specified, and statistical reporting relies on the 10-digit statistical reporting number followed by the reporting number from the source provision if a rate is derived elsewhere in the tariff schedule.
